Batch email digests now run on a configurable cron window instead of the hardcoded 06:00 UTC slot. Per-tenant schedules live in the Quillbox admin panel under Notifications > Digests. Retries capped at three; failures land in the deadletter queue and page nobody before 09:00 local. New hires: read the runbook before touching schedule configs, and never edit the cron table directly in prod. Rollbacks go through the standard Flintgate deploy flow. Questions about this release go to the engineer who owns digest scheduling:

approver of tawip-bagap = Holdor Silath

Nightly reindex for Searchwell runs at 02:10 UTC on the Harrowgate cluster. Expect elevated CPU for ~40 min. If it exceeds 90 min, check the tokenizer queue first — it backs up when the catalog sync overlaps. Do not restart mid-run; partial indexes poison the alias swap. Kill it cleanly with the drain script, wait for the alias to settle, then rerun. Full procedure, thresholds, and the drain script location are documented on the internal page.

wiki page, bawig-yawep: https://jenkins.nelvrotech.local/ticket/build/projects/view/view/pages/view/a285c2b5588ad4f337d9b5f2

After the Quillshade scanner completes its full run, regenerate `baseline.lock` and diff it against the previous version. Any newly suppressed findings must be justified inline with a reviewer note — unexplained suppressions block the deploy. Confirm the baseline file's checksum matches the value recorded in the release ticket, since the Ferngate pipeline rejects mismatched baselines silently. Once the diff is approved, the baseline must be signed before the pipeline will accept it. Sign it with the deploy key below.

rollout seal: bky13_daak8uk3Gd2vs